Why Your Skin is the Ultimate Dashboard of Your Health!
Ever wondered why your skin seems to have a mind of its own? In this lively chat, Yolanda Russo, our European skincare guru, digs deep into the wild world of skin. She believes our skin is like a dashboard, displaying all the happenings beneath the surface.
Feeling tired? Your skin will show it! It’s almost like your face has a secret life, telling tales of late nights and too much screen time. Yolanda emphasizes the importance of listening to our bodies – a good night's sleep can work wonders, and it's not just about beauty sleep; it’s about healing and rejuvenation.
We explore how lifestyle choices like sleep, hydration, and nutrition play a pivotal role in the health of our skin. It’s all connected, folks! But hold on, there’s more! Yolanda introduces us to her innovative program, Face Rehab, where she guides us through the maze of skincare products and routines.
With so much information out there, it’s easy to feel overwhelmed, but Yolanda is here to simplify things. She breaks down the science behind lymphatic drainage and circulation, explaining why it’s crucial to have a healthy flow for that radiant glow. We learn how stress can dim the shine on our faces and how simple changes in posture and hydration can lead to firm, youthful skin.
So if you're looking to rewrite your skin story, Yolanda's got the roadmap. Forget about the endless products that promise the moon; it’s time to focus on what’s happening inside. With her expert guidance, we can nourish our bodies, manage stress, and ultimately let our inner glow shine through. Grab a mirror, check your posture, and get ready to embrace a fresh, glowing you!

Speaker B:When you're tired, when you're keeping your body slouched, you might be noticing that double chin is actually increasing every single day.
Speaker B:It's your posture.
Speaker B:So before you look at your double chin and what to do with it, how to fix it, you need to look at your posture.
Speaker B:And the head is six to ten pounds heavy.
Speaker B:So if the head is forward all day long, what happens to your neck?
Speaker B:The neck has to accommodate for that weight, that extra weight.
Speaker B:And your neck on the back is actually feeling sore.
Speaker B:And that's an indication that when you are working or when you're looking at your phone, you're restricting the flow of oxygen, you're restricting a flow of blood to your muscles and tension settles and it settles in the jawline, the neck, the shoulders, and.
Speaker B:And that is exactly why you look like you have a double chin overnight.
Speaker B:So if you don't have enough water circulating in your body, your lymph is not going to move, your blood circulation is stagnant, and of course you're going to feel really tired.
Speaker B:What is tired mean for the skin?
Speaker B:You're going to.
Speaker B:Your skin is going to sag.
Speaker B:During the class, we stimulated the skin enough to start being more flexible.
Speaker B:As quickly as the skin shows sagging, it can that quickly show firmness, bounciness, radiance.
Speaker B:You only need to know that you need to feed your body from inside out.
Speaker B:You need water, you need real nutrients, you need oxygen.
Speaker B:And keep your posture correctly.
Speaker B:To test yourself how you're doing, you can put a mirror, you can stand in front of the mirror and look at your phone.
Speaker B:If your head goes down to the phone, that's where you go wrong, because the phone should come to you.
Speaker B:Those are the things that would dramatically make a difference on your skin and those things unfortunately write the story on your face.
